18. Trouble Sleeping 

Image Source/ Retireathometoronto
Overworking can lead to poor sleep, you may think being tired and working a lot would result in you falling straight to sleep; however, it can mean you are unable to sleep well and struggle to get to sleep. This may be due to overthinking instead of relaxing your mind. Don't let work interfere with your sleep patterns.

21. Your Feeling Poorly More Than Usual

Image Source/ Bayut
If you're being overworked then you may find yourself feeling very drained. This is due to your immune system will likely to be weak as it doesn't have any time to recover and relax. Therefore, this can then lead to you constantly having a cold or even catching the flu/covid.
